Backyard dream

The designer calls it an urban soul garden, this tight city backyard is now filled with outdoor inspiration. Internal and external merge and meld with the new garden design zoned into pool, cooking, al fresco and studio space with a gritty industrial edge and the promise of lush green plantings. Naroon Road by Melbourne-based C.O.S Design.

A tale of two gardens

Two grand old homes in Sydney, two gardens full of delight. One, an entertainer's garden, sits on the harbour's edge and has an almost Mediterranean feel with stone and whitewash. The other, a green escape, cascades down a steep slope with a hint of mysterious rainforest. Both beautiful, both inspiring, both by Bates Landscapes.

A modern midcentury pool

You could be excused for thinking that you had time travelled poolside to 50s Palm Springs - breezeblock walls, long sleek lounges for sunning, architectural plantings, graphic black and white palette with that oasis of blue water screams Mad Men and Sinatra. Except this is Perth in Western Australia and the time is now. Midcentury mod perfection. Applecross residence by Tim Davies Landscaping.

Small city garden with big impact

The downside of living inner city is often outdoor space is very limited. This Bondi, Sydney house has only the tiniest of backyards, more courtyard than wide open spaces. That didn't stop design and construction design-it landscapes from creating a perfectly formed oasis complete with jewel-like plunge pool. So many ideas to inspire your small space gardening.

Morocco on a Sydney rooftop

The view may be of the Sydney skyline but this rooftop garden is all about a holiday passion. The owners had fallen in love with the unique architecture and energy of Marrakech on their travels and asked landscape architects Secret Gardens to create a little piece of their Morocco dream for them. A private retreat for family and friends filled with memories of a faraway land.
